边缘计算不“边缘”——助攻视频行业这几年
边缘计算不“边缘”——助攻视频行业这几年
引言:边缘计算的“去边缘化”之路
在云计算主导的十年里,边缘计算常被视为“配角”——负责收集数据、预处理边缘任务,而核心计算仍依赖云端。但随着5G、物联网、超高清视频的爆发,边缘计算正从幕后走向台前,尤其在视频行业,其价值已从“辅助”升级为“核心”。本文将从技术演进、行业痛点、应用场景及未来趋势四个维度,解析边缘计算如何打破“边缘”标签,成为视频行业的技术基石。
一、技术演进:从“数据中转站”到“计算主战场”
1.1 传统架构的局限性
早期视频行业依赖“终端采集-云端处理-终端播放”的集中式架构。这种模式在低分辨率、低并发场景下可行,但面对4K/8K、VR/AR、实时互动等需求时,暴露出三大痛点:
- 高延迟:数据需往返云端,导致互动延迟超过200ms,无法满足实时性要求(如云游戏、远程医疗)。
- 带宽压力:单路4K视频码率达30-50Mbps,大规模并发时核心网带宽成本激增。
- 数据安全:敏感内容(如医疗影像、监控视频)需在本地处理,避免云端传输风险。
1.2 边缘计算的“三级跳”
边缘计算通过“分布式计算+本地化处理”重构架构,其演进可分为三个阶段:
- 阶段1:CDN边缘化(2015-2018)
 传统CDN仅缓存静态内容,边缘计算将其升级为动态内容处理节点。例如,视频平台通过边缘节点实现转码、封装、加密,将处理延迟从秒级降至毫秒级。
- 阶段2:AI边缘化(2019-2021)
 结合AI芯片(如NVIDIA Jetson、华为昇腾),边缘节点可运行轻量化AI模型,实现实时人脸识别、行为分析、内容审核。例如,直播平台通过边缘AI过滤违规内容,准确率提升40%。
- 阶段3:5G+MEC(2022至今)
 5G网络的低时延(<10ms)、高带宽(10Gbps)特性,结合多接入边缘计算(MEC),使边缘节点具备云端同等计算能力。例如,云游戏平台通过MEC实现“终端-边缘-云端”协同渲染,画质提升的同时延迟降低至50ms以内。
二、行业痛点:边缘计算如何“对症下药”
2.1 实时互动:打破“时空壁垒”
场景:在线教育、远程会议、云游戏
痛点:传统方案依赖云端渲染,延迟导致画面卡顿、操作不同步。
解决方案:边缘计算将渲染任务下沉至靠近用户的节点,结合WebRTC协议实现低延迟传输。例如,某云游戏平台通过边缘节点部署GPU实例,使《原神》等大型游戏的操作延迟从150ms降至30ms,画质损失小于5%。
2.2 带宽优化:从“流量黑洞”到“精准投放”
场景:短视频、直播、监控
痛点:原始视频数据量大,传输成本高。
解决方案:边缘节点进行动态码率调整(ABR)、智能转码、内容压缩。例如,某直播平台通过边缘转码将单路1080P视频码率从8Mbps降至3Mbps,带宽成本降低60%,同时画质主观评分(PSNR)仅下降1.2dB。
2.3 数据安全:从“云端集中”到“本地自治”
场景:医疗影像、金融监控、工业质检
痛点:敏感数据需避免云端传输,防止泄露。
解决方案:边缘节点部署加密模块和隐私计算框架,实现“数据不出域”。例如,某医院通过边缘设备处理DICOM影像,医生可在本地完成三维重建,数据仅在院内网络传输,符合HIPAA合规要求。
三、应用场景:边缘计算的“实战案例”
3.1 视频超分:从“模糊”到“清晰”的跨越
技术原理:边缘节点部署超分辨率模型(如ESRGAN),将低分辨率视频实时上采样为高分辨率。
案例:某视频平台通过边缘超分技术,将720P视频升级为4K,码率仅增加20%,用户观看时长提升15%。
代码示例(Python伪代码):
import torch
from basicsr.archs.rrdbnet_arch import RRDBNet
# 加载预训练超分模型
model = RRDBNet(num_in_ch=3, num_out_ch=3, num_feat=64, num_block=23)
model.load_state_dict(torch.load('esrgan_x4.pth'))
model.eval().to('cuda')
# 边缘节点实时处理
def super_resolve(low_res_frame):
with torch.no_grad():
high_res_frame = model(low_res_frame.unsqueeze(0).to('cuda'))
return high_res_frame.squeeze(0).cpu().numpy()
3.2 实时内容审核:从“事后处理”到“事中拦截”
技术原理:边缘节点部署轻量化检测模型(如YOLOv5),实时识别违规内容(如暴力、色情)。
案例:某直播平台通过边缘审核,将违规内容识别延迟从5秒降至200ms,拦截率提升至99%。
代码示例(OpenCV+YOLOv5):
import cv2
from models.experimental import attempt_load
# 加载YOLOv5模型
model = attempt_load('yolov5s.pt', map_location='cuda')
# 边缘节点实时检测
def detect_violence(frame):
results = model(frame)
violent_objects = results.xyxy[0][results.xyxy[0][:, -1] == 0] # 假设类别0为暴力内容
return len(violent_objects) > 0
四、未来趋势:边缘计算的“下一站”
4.1 边缘AI的“轻量化”与“专业化”
- 模型压缩:通过量化、剪枝、知识蒸馏等技术,将ResNet-50等大模型压缩至1MB以内,适配边缘设备。
- 专用芯片:如英特尔Myriad X、高通AI Engine,针对视频处理优化硬件架构,能效比提升10倍。
4.2 边缘与云的“协同进化”
- 任务卸载:动态分配计算任务,如将非实时分析(如用户行为统计)卸载至云端,实时处理(如视频渲染)保留在边缘。
- 联邦学习:边缘节点参与模型训练,数据不出域,解决医疗、金融等行业的隐私痛点。
4.3 标准与生态的“统一化”
- 协议标准化:推动ETSI MEC、3GPP SA6等标准落地,解决边缘节点互联互通问题。
- 开源生态:如KubeEdge、EdgeX Foundry等框架,降低边缘计算开发门槛。
结语:边缘计算的“主角时代”
边缘计算已从“配角”晋升为视频行业的“核心引擎”。其价值不仅在于技术突破,更在于重新定义了视频的生产、传输和消费方式。未来,随着5G-A、6G和AI大模型的普及,边缘计算将进一步渗透至视频行业的每个环节,推动行业向“超高清、低延迟、强安全”方向演进。对于开发者而言,掌握边缘计算技术,意味着抓住视频行业下一波增长的红利。